CHRYSLER UNLIKELY TO MAKE A NET PROFIT IN 2010

Pubblicato il 24 Agosto 2010 - 15:46 OLTRE 6 MESI FA

Chrysler CEO Sergio Marchionne thinks it will be “difficult” to make a net profit in 2010. Marchionne offered no guidance about Chrysler’s financial performance for either the third or fourth quarter of the year. He said that Chrysler would have to wait to 2011 to return to net profit. More generally he said he was “satisfied” about the company’s performance and that the car maker is “well ahead of plan” for its turnaround after the bankruptcy. “We’re ahead of plan,” Marchionne told reporters after Vice President Joe Biden addressed car workers at a Chrysler plant in Toledo that makes Jeep Wranglers. “We are delivering on everything we said. We are doing it quietly, keeping our head down.”
